In an exciting proclamation for travel enthusiasts and fans of captivating storytelling, the BBC has confirmed the return of its hit travel series, hosted by the renowned journalist Clive Myrie. This new season will take viewers on an unforgettable journey through the diverse landscapes and rich cultures of Africa. By exploring the continent’s breathtaking natural wonders and vibrant cities,Myrie aims to showcase the unique narratives that shape the African experience. As anticipation builds for this much-anticipated revival, audiences can look forward to a blend of adventure, deep cultural insights, and Myrie’s signature charisma, promising a fresh outlook on one of the world’s most dynamic regions.

Key Destinations in Africa Featured in Clive Myrie’s Travel Journey
Viewers are in for a treat as Clive Myrie embarks on an exciting adventure through some of Africa’s most captivating locales. Each destination offers a unique glimpse into the continent’s rich history, diverse cultures, and stunning landscapes.Notable stops on his journey include:
- Victoria Falls, Zimbabwe/Zambia: One of the largest and most famous waterfalls in the world, a sight to behold.
- Serengeti National Park, Tanzania: Renowned for its incredible wildlife and the great Migration.
- Marrakech, Morocco: A vibrant city steeped in history, known for its bustling souks and lovely palaces.
- Cape Town, South Africa: A striking coastal city framed by Table Mountain and rich in cultural heritage.
